WebEvery-element digital phased arrays include receivers and waveform generators behind every element. The every-element digital beamformed phased array is the enabler for truly software-defined antenna patterns. Many beams can be formed simultaneously in many diverse directions, and the antenna patterns can be adaptively controlled, including nulls.
